【文件属性】:
文件名称:flask-celery-sqlalchemy:一个示例应用程序,展示如何使Flask,Celery和SQLAlchemy协同工作
文件大小:207KB
文件格式:ZIP
更新时间:2021-05-22 03:45:49
flask sqlalchemy celery Python
Flask + Celery + SQLAlchemy示例应用程序
该示例应用程序演示了如何编写可与Flask和SQLAlchemy一起使用的Celery任务。 我很难找到一个可以正常工作的完整示例。
基于 。
代码特征
在Python 3.6上测试
组织良好的目录,带有大量注释
应用程序
命令
楷模
静止的
范本
意见
测试
包括测试框架( py.test )
包括数据库迁移框架( alembic )
向管理员发送错误电子邮件,以处理未处理的异常
建立开发环境
我们假设您已经安装了git和virtualenv和virtualenvwrapper 。
# Clone the code repository into ~/dev/my_app
mkdir -p ~/dev
cd ~/dev
git clone https://github.com/lingthio/Flask-Us
【文件预览】:
flask-celery-sqlalchemy-master
----manage.py(774B)
----migrations()
--------env.py(2KB)
--------alembic.ini(770B)
--------script.py.mako(412B)
--------README.md(401B)
--------versions()
----Pipfile.lock(26KB)
----README.md(3KB)
----Pipfile(529B)
----create_feeds.py(656B)
----tests()
--------__init__.py(171B)
--------README.md(649B)
--------conftest.py(2KB)
--------test_page_urls.py(2KB)
--------.coveragerc(228B)
----.gitignore(3KB)
----app()
--------settings.py(1KB)
--------celeryapp()
--------views()
--------models()
--------commands()
--------local_settings_example.py(1KB)
--------__init__.py(4KB)
--------tasks.py(196B)
--------README.md(425B)
--------templates()
--------services.py(5KB)
--------static()